Embassy-based no_std firmware for the Seeed Studio Xiao RP2040 that masquerades as a Dell MS116 USB HID Boot Mouse. Each cycle picks a random axis from the RP2040 ROSC RANDOMBIT register, nudges +1 px, dwells 25 ms, nudges -1 px, then sleeps 4.5 minutes. After 8 hours elapsed from boot or RESET press the device idles silently (watchdog still fed) until the user taps RESET (R) again, aligning a single press with one workday. Tooling: - mise.toml pins rust 1.95.0 with explicit components and the thumbv6m-none-eabi target, plus cargo-binutils / uf2conv helpers. - justfile shell is set to "mise exec -- sh -eu -c" so every recipe uses the pinned toolchain without any shell activation.
